| Got my rescued yorkie. He is 10+ from Ireland onto a sanctuary in England then to foster mum and now to a forever home me. His name is Conor (I named him). In Ireland there are over 27,000 dogs PTS. in one year. He is deaf, cataract in one eye and has wee problems!. He is on medicine for his urine drips which seems to work. Ive only had him less than two weeks and he is settling in well. Follows me everywhere. He is on ear drops for wax and I hope (dont think so) it may make his deafness less. Ive got two jrt cross bitches and they have accepted him. He still wonders around a lot but hopefully he will settle down well. Will try to post photo. |
